Romans 9:5-7
New American Bible (Revised Edition)
5 theirs the patriarchs, and from them, according to the flesh, is the Messiah. God who is over all[a] be blessed forever. Amen.(A)
God’s Free Choice. 6 But it is not that the word of God has failed. For not all who are of Israel are Israel,(B) 7 nor are they all children of Abraham because they are his descendants; but “It is through Isaac that descendants shall bear your name.”(C)

- 9:5 Some editors punctuate this verse differently and prefer the translation, “Of whom is Christ according to the flesh, who is God over all.” However, Paul’s point is that God who is over all aimed to use Israel, which had been entrusted with every privilege, in outreach to the entire world through the Messiah.
